The Mini 2 offers comparable image quality to a top end smartphone, but it can fly. It comes in a neat carry case, with a controller that pairs to both Android and iOS devices. If you want an affordable, compact, take-anywhere drone with few compromises, the Mini 2 is a compelling choice.

It flies like a grown-up drone, too, and although it doesn’t have object avoidance sensors like the Mavic Air or Mavic 2 Zoom, it’s responsive, predictable and a joy to pilot. It doesn’t have the hyperlapse video or advanced panorama photograph features of its more expensive brethren, either. On the other hand, flight time is an impressive 30 minutes, which is incredible for a drone this small and light, and the remote controller’s range of 2km is phenomenal. The DJI Mini 4 Pro is the most capable ultralight drone on the market. It weighs just 249g with its standard battery (good for around 34 minutes of flight time), so you don't have to register it with the FAA. Creators who don't mind forms and fees should opt for the extended life battery, however, which pushes flights beyond 45 minutes. Full 360-degree obstacle avoidance, automated flight modes, and a Quad Bayer camera with 4K60 HDR video round out the feature set. We especially like the APAS function, which helps the drone navigate through complex spaces all by itself, even at low altitudes.
